Draft genome of a heavy-metal-resistant bacterium, Cupriavidus sp. strain SW-Y-13, isolated from river water in Korea

Abstract
Cupriavidus sp. strain SW-Y-13 is an aerobic, Gram-negative, rod-shaped bacterium isolated from river water in South Korea, in 2019. Its draft genome was produced using the PacBio RS II platform and is thought to consist of five circular chromosomes with a total of 7,307,793 bp. The genome has a G + C content of 63.1%. Based on 16S rRNA sequence similarity, strain SW-Y-13 is most closely related to Cupriavidus metallidurans (98.4%). Genome annotation revealed that the genome is comprised of 6,613 genes, 6,536 CDSs, 12 rRNAs, 61 tRNAs, and 4 ncRNAs. Resistance to Co2+ is primarily mediated by the efflux system encoded by the SW-Y-13 genome, which includes the czcCBA operons, czcD genes, and czcN genes, among others.
This study may provide useful information on the heavy-metal resistance mechanisms of strain SW-Y-13.
